最近被问爆了:Trae和Claude Code到底选哪个?
作为一个天天写代码的老哥,我两个都用过,今天直接给你整明白。
先说结论
Trae:国内开发首选,免费、中文友好、IDE全家桶体验 Claude Code:复杂任务王者,推理能力强,适合专业开发者
两个工具根本不是一个赛道的,别硬比。
Trae:字节跳动这次真的卷对了
Trae是字节跳动2026年主推的AI原生IDE,上手第一感觉就是:这玩意儿是给国内开发者量身定做的吧?
**中文理解准确率98%**,不是说着玩的。我测试过,用中文描述个"帮我写个用户登录模块,要包含验证码和记住登录状态",它生成的代码注释全是中文,变量命名也符合国内习惯,不像某些工具给你整一堆英文俚语。
SOLO模式是真的香。上周我让Trae帮我起一个React后台管理系统,从项目搭建到登录页面出来,4分钟。我去倒了杯水回来,发现它连路由都配好了。
代码生成准确率实测98%,编码效率提升30%以上。对于我这种天天写CURD的老铁来说,这30%就是每天少加班1小时。
Agent 2.0版本更新的长期记忆功能终于解决了"AI工具失忆"这个痛点。之前用别的工具,每次打开项目都得重新解释背景,现在Trae能记住项目结构和工作习惯,体验直线上升。
最关键是免费。基础版永久免费,没有调用次数限制,Pro版才10美元/月,这价格让隔壁Claude Code看了想打人。
Claude Code:极客的选择
Claude Code走的是完全不同的路线。
没有花里胡哨的IDE界面,纯命令行操作,交互全靠打字。习惯了的开发者觉得这是"纯粹",没入门的觉得这是"反人类"。
但架不住人家推理能力强啊。
SWE-bench Verified问题解决率87.6%,这个数字什么概念?就是你丢给它一个开源项目让它修Bug,一半以上的情况它真能给你修好。我之前让它处理过一个祖传老项目里的循环依赖问题,换我自己搞估计得debug到天亮,它20分钟给我搞定了。
200K标准上下文,支持100万token测试版。这个数字什么意思?就是你扔给它一个10万行的项目,它能一口气读完再回答你,而不是像某些工具那样"上下文超限,请分段发送"。
不过说实话,月费100-200美元这个价格,真不是普通开发者能接受的。而且中文支持弱,命令行操作门槛高,没有可视化界面——这些问题凑一块,直接劝退了新手和国内用户。
实际对比:谁更适合你?
代码生成能力
Trae多模型切换灵活,Claude Code单模型强但稳。我测试过一个复杂的多线程场景,Claude Code给出的方案更优雅,Trae生成的代码更"接地气",两种风格。
上手难度
Trae基于VS Code架构,插件一键迁移,新手10分钟上手。Claude Code需要配置环境变量、熟悉命令行操作,光是"怎么让它跑起来"就得折腾半天。
适用场景
避坑提示
⚠️ 避坑提示 【问题】盲目追求高价工具 【后果】Claude Code一个月100美元,但如果你80%的时间在写CURD,根本用不上它的复杂推理能力,白花钱 【正确做法】先明确自己的使用场景,小项目、简单任务用Trae足够,把省下的钱买咖啡
⚠️ 避坑提示 【问题】Trae处理超大型项目时性能下降 【后果】代码文件超过500个时,SOLO模式响应变慢 【正确做法】大项目拆分成多个模块处理,或者直接上Claude Code
⚠️ 避坑提示 【问题】Claude Code中文理解有偏差 【后果】用中文描述需求,它可能给你返回英文注释,甚至理解错你的意思 【正确做法】重要需求用英文描述,或者干脆选Trae
我的选择
我自己的开发环境是这样的:Trae做主力,日常写代码、快速原型用它;Claude Code当备胎,遇到复杂算法、祖传代码重构这种硬骨头才请它出场。
两个工具定位完全不同,硬要二选一没意义。Trae是"国民神车",便宜实用;Claude Code是"超跑",贵但性能炸裂。你是要日常代步还是下赛道,自己心里有数吧?
实测数据来源:CSDN实验室、SWE-bench官方榜单,截至2026年5月
夜雨聆风